like it or not; whether one likes it or not
Set phrase used adverbially, typically followed by a negative expression or a statement about an unavoidable situation. Often appears as 好きでも嫌いでもない or 好きでも嫌いでも…ない.
See also: 好き嫌い (すききらい)
Like it or not, there are things you have to do.
I neither like nor dislike him.
Phrase composed of 好き (like) + でも (even if) + 嫌い (dislike) + でも (even if), literally 'even if one likes or dislikes'.
